2013-08-09 6 views
10

enter image description hereकैसे 8

मेरी खिड़कियों में मैं ऊपर दिए गए पॉपअप का उपयोग कर रहा फोन 8 अनुप्रयोग विंडोज फोन में काले अंडाकार लिए एक सफ़ेद बॉर्डर डाल करने के लिए। मेरा मुद्दा काला रंग सूची आइटम के लिए है, आइटम को अन्य वस्तुओं से अलग करना संभव नहीं है। तो मेरा सवाल यह है कि मैं इस विशेष काले सूची आइटम में एक गोलाकार सफेद सीमा कैसे लगा सकता हूं।

यहां मेरे द्वारा उपयोग किए जाने वाले टेम्पलेट का उपयोग किया गया है।

<DataTemplate x:Key="ColorListTemplate"> 
    <Grid Height="70" Margin="0,0,0,5" toolkit:TiltEffect.IsTiltEnabled="True"> 
     <StackPanel Orientation="Horizontal"> 
      <Ellipse Height="52" Width="52" Fill="{Binding SelectedColor}"/> 
      <TextBlock Text="{Binding ColorName}" Margin="32,0" FontSize="34" Style="{StaticResource NormalText}"/> 
      <CheckBox IsChecked="{Binding CheckedStatus}" Style="{StaticResource   CheckBoxStyle}" IsHitTestVisible="False"/> 
     </StackPanel> 
    </Grid> 
</DataTemplate> 

कोई भी मेरी आवश्यकता को डिजाइन करने में मेरी मदद करें।

+0

तुम सिर्फ अंडाकार तत्वों पर स्ट्रोक सेट किया जा सका, '<दीर्घवृत्त ऊंचाई =" 52 "चौड़ाई =" 52 "भरें =" {SelectedColor बाइंडिंग} "स्ट्रोक =" व्हाइट "StrokeThickness = "1" /> ' –

+0

यदि आप इसे उत्तर के रूप में जोड़ते हैं, तो मैं इसे उत्तर के रूप में चिह्नित कर सकता हूं –

उत्तर

15

आप Ellipse तत्वों पर काले रंग की पृष्ठभूमि पर खड़े होने के लिए रंगीन Stroke सेट कर सकते हैं।

उदाहरण:

<Ellipse Height="52" Width="52" Fill="{Binding SelectedColor}" Stroke="White" StrokeThickness="1"/>